Understanding the Prompt
Begin by carefully reviewing the scholarship prompt. Identify the key themes and requirements that the scholarship committee values. This understanding will guide your essay structure and content. Focus on how your experiences align with the scholarship’s objectives, specifically in relation to education and personal growth.
Brainstorming Across the Four Buckets
Organize your thoughts into four material buckets: Background, Achievements, The Gap, and Personality.
- Background: Reflect on your upbringing, education, and experiences that have shaped your values and aspirations. Consider moments that influenced your commitment to your education.
- Achievements: List your significant accomplishments, focusing on quantifiable outcomes. Include leadership roles, projects, or initiatives that demonstrate your impact.
- The Gap: Identify areas where you seek growth or further education. Explain how this scholarship can help you bridge that gap and enhance your skills.
- Personality: Share personal anecdotes that highlight your character, values, and unique perspective. This is your opportunity to humanize your application.
Outline Your Essay Structure

Create a clear outline based on your brainstorming. Each section should flow logically, leading the reader through your narrative. Start with an engaging opening that sets the scene or presents a pivotal moment in your life. Follow with the background, achievements, the gap, and conclude with your personality insights. Ensure each paragraph has a single focus and transitions smoothly to the next.
Drafting Voice and Style
Your writing should be active and engaging. Avoid passive constructions and vague statements. Use specific examples and metrics where possible to support your claims. Remember to reflect on your experiences—what did you learn, and why does it matter? This reflection is crucial for demonstrating your growth and future potential.
Revision & “So What?”
After drafting, take a break before revising. Read your essay with fresh eyes, focusing on clarity and coherence. Ask yourself, “So what?” for each section. Ensure that every paragraph contributes to your overall narrative and answers the prompt effectively. Seek feedback from peers or mentors to gain different perspectives.
Common Pitfalls to Avoid
Be mindful of cliché phrases and empty superlatives. Avoid vague statements about your passions without evidence. Ensure you do not invent facts or embellish your experiences. Authenticity is key; the committee values genuine reflections over exaggerated claims.
